"From Whence We Came: The Story of the Goheen Family"

  • ON00154 PHA 2012.55.2
  • Series
  • 2006

Series consists of a binder of genealogical research, copies of photographs, documents, and family trees from different branches of the Goheen family, 1795-2012. It is organized into divided sections starting with the five children of Thomas Goheen Sr.: Thomas Jr., Charles, Elizabeth, Samuel, and Jesse. The research was started by Raymond Goheen Sr., and completed by Doris Goheen, 2006.

Goheen Family Diaries

  • ON00154 PHA 2012.55.4
  • Series
  • 1872 - 1918

Series consists of thirty-seven small diaries created by William J. Goheen (descended from Jesse Goheen),1872-1918. The diaries are daily log books and contain information on William’s daily duties, interactions, and life in Port Hope.

Goheen, William J. (1847-1927)

Goheen Family Legal and Land Records

  • ON00154 PHA 2012.55.1
  • Series
  • 1808 - 1896

Series consists of five legal and land records related to the Goheen family, 1808-1896. It includes: Petition for the freedom of Authur Prentice, 10 Sep 1896 (mentions Henry Goheen); Indenture of Bargain and Sale from Charles Goheen to Daniel Bullock, 24 Nov 1853; Discharge of Mortgage from Charles Goheen to George Stephens, 1 Apr 1850; Deed of Land for Lot 3 Concession 5 between Luke Bedford, Zilpah Tennison Goheen and Israel Goheen, 1843 (framed); Crown Land Grant for Lot 35 Concession 2, Township of Hamilton, District of Newcastle to Thomas Goheen, 20 Apr 1808 (framed).

Goheen, Thomas (1753-1838)

Goheen Family Oral History Tapes

  • ON00154 PHA 2012.55.3
  • Series
  • 1980

Series consists of thirteen oral history cassette tapes documenting the history of various branches of the Goheen family, c. 1980s. It includes: Raymond Goheen Sr. discussing the Henry Goheen branch (nine tapes); Mrs. Robert Goheen (a.k.a. Zella Flanaghan) discussing the John Goheen branch; Elford Goheen discussing the Israel Goheen branch; Rev. Elmer Goheen discussing the John Goheen branch (two tapes).
